What Are Lithium Ion Batteries?

Lithium ion batteries are rechargeable batteries that store energy through the movement of lithium ions between the anode and cathode during the charging and discharging processes. They are known for their high energy density, light weight, and ability to hold a charge for a long time. These characteristics make them ideal for various applications, from consumer electronics to large-scale electric vehicles.

Key Benefits of Lithium Ion Batteries

  • High Energy Density
  • One of the most remarkable features of lithium ion batteries is their high energy density. This means they can store a lot of power in a relatively small space. For consumers, this translates to longer usage times for devices before needing a recharge. In electric vehicles, high energy density allows for extended travel distances on a single charge, making them more practical for everyday use.

  • Lightweight and Compact Design
  • Compared to other battery technologies, such as lead-acid batteries, lithium ion batteries are significantly lighter and more compact. This quality is particularly advantageous in applications where weight is a critical factor, such as in smartphones, laptops, and electric motorcycles. Manufacturers can create lighter and slimmer devices, enhancing portability.

  • Long Cycle Life
  • Lithium ion batteries boast a longer cycle life, which refers to the number of charge and discharge cycles a battery can undergo before its capacity significantly diminishes. Many lithium ion batteries can withstand several hundred to over a thousand cycles, making them a cost-effective solution over time. This attribute is particularly beneficial for electric vehicles and renewable energy storage systems.

  • Fast Charging Capabilities
  • Another compelling benefit of lithium ion technology is its ability to charge quickly. Many modern devices support fast charging, allowing users to recharge their gadgets in a fraction of the time compared to older battery technologies. This convenience has made lithium ion batteries a popular choice in smartphones, tablets, and laptops.

  • Environmentally Friendly
  • Lithium ion batteries are considered more environmentally friendly than traditional batteries, as they contain fewer toxic substances. While there are still concerns regarding resource extraction and recycling, advancements in technology are improving the sustainability of lithium ion battery production and disposal.

    Applications of Lithium Ion Batteries

  • Consumer Electronics
  • Lithium ion batteries are ubiquitous in consumer electronics. They power smartphones, laptops, tablets, cameras, and other devices that demand high energy efficiency in a compact design. The ability to hold a charge for extended periods without significant degradation makes them ideal for everyday gadgets.

  • Electric Vehicles
  • The adoption of lithium ion batteries in electric vehicles (EVs) has transformed the automotive industry. They provide the necessary power and range that consumers expect, while also being lighter and more efficient than traditional combustion engines. As the world moves toward greener transportation, lithium ion technology is at the forefront of this transition.

  • Renewable Energy Storage
  • With the increasing use of renewable energy sources like solar and wind, the demand for efficient energy storage solutions is on the rise. Lithium ion batteries store excess energy generated during peak production times, releasing it when demand is higher. This capability is essential for stabilizing energy grids and promoting the use of renewable sources.

  • Power Tools and Appliances
  • Lithium ion batteries have also found their way into power tools and appliances, offering improved performance and portability. Cordless drills, lawnmowers, and other outdoor equipment benefit from the lightweight design and quick charging capabilities, making them more user-friendly.

  • Medical Devices
  • In the medical field, lithium ion batteries power a variety of devices, including portable medical equipment and implantable devices like pacemakers. Their reliability and compactness are paramount in ensuring medical devices function effectively while being easy to carry and manage.
